  • What is the difference between frameless and framed shower doors?

    Frameless doors utilize thicker, heavier glass with minimal hardware to create a modern, open appearance. Framed doors feature a metal frame surrounding the glass, which enhances structural support and makes them more budget-friendly.
  • How thick is the glass for shower doors?

    Our shower doors typically use 3/8-inch (10mm) or 1/2-inch (12mm) tempered glass. Framed door options may incorporate thinner glass since the frame provides additional support.
  • Is tempered glass safe?

    Yes, tempered safety glass is used in all our shower doors. This specialized glass is stronger than standard glass and is engineered to break into small, dull fragments if damaged, significantly reducing the risk of injury.
